Why Desert Photovoltaic Panels Are Gaining Global Attention
With solar panel prices dropping 89% since 2010 (International Renewable Energy Agency), desert photovoltaic systems have become a hot topic in renewable energy. These rugged solar solutions withstand extreme temperatures (up to 60°C/140°F) while delivering 20-30% higher output than standard panels – a perfect match for sun-drenched regions.
Key Price Factors for Desert-Ready Solar Systems
- Material Durability: Anti-abrasion glass coatings add 8-12% to panel costs
- Cooling Technology: Active thermal management systems account for 15-20% of system price
- Logistics: Remote desert installations increase transportation costs by 25-40%

2024 Desert Photovoltaic Panel Price Ranges
System Capacity | Price per Watt | Total System Cost |
---|---|---|
10kW | $0.85 - $1.10 | $8,500 - $11,000 |
50kW | $0.78 - $0.95 | $39,000 - $47,500 |
1MW+ | $0.68 - $0.82 | $680,000+ |
Emerging Cost-Saving Technologies
Recent advancements are reshaping desert solar economics:
- Sand-resistant nano-coatings (durability +35%)
- AI-powered cleaning robots (maintenance costs -40%)
- Bifacial panel designs (energy yield +22%)
Global Hotspots for Desert PV Development
Major projects driving demand:
- Middle East: Dubai's 5GW Mohammed bin Rashid Solar Park
- Africa: Morocco's Noor Complex (580MW operational)
- Asia: China's Tengger Desert Solar Park (1.5GW capacity)

Choosing Reliable Desert Solar Solutions
When evaluating suppliers, prioritize:
- 25+ year performance warranties
- IP68-rated junction boxes
- Temperature coefficient below -0.35%/°C
Pro Tip: Request third-party certification reports for desert-specific testing (IEC 61215 Desert Climate Classification).

FAQ: Desert Photovoltaic Panel Costs
- Q: How often do desert panels need maintenance? A: Every 6-8 weeks for optimal performance
- Q: What's the ROI timeline for desert systems? A: Typically 4-6 years with current incentives
